>Description:
I was updating my ports as usual:

===>>> All >> p5-BerkeleyDB-0.52 (14/32)
===>  Cleaning for p5-BerkeleyDB-0.53
===>  License ART10 GPLv1 accepted by the user
===> Fetching all distfiles required by p5-BerkeleyDB-0.53 for building
===>  Extracting for p5-BerkeleyDB-0.53
=> SHA256 Checksum OK for BerkeleyDB-0.53.tar.gz.
===>  Patching for p5-BerkeleyDB-0.53
===>   p5-BerkeleyDB-0.53 depends on file: /usr/local/bin/perl5.14.4 - found
===>   p5-BerkeleyDB-0.53 depends on shared library: libdb-4.7.so - not found
===>    Verifying for libdb-4.7.so in /usr/ports/databases/db47

Wait... I do have databases/db47 installed! So what's going on?

bsd.port.mk library detection:

[ `file -b -L --mime-type $${libdir}/$${lib}` = "application/x-sharedlib" ]

I tried running it:

$ /usr/bin/file -L -b --mime-type /usr/local/lib/libdb-4.7.so
inode/symlink

Ok...

$ /usr/bin/file -L -b /usr/local/lib/libdb-4.7.so
ELF 64-bit MSB shared object, SPARC V9, relaxed memory ordering, version 1 (FreeBSD), dynamically linked, not stripped

It seems the symbolic link does not dereference correctly when using --mime-type.
>How-To-Repeat:
Update any package using USE_BDB = 47+ - in my case databases/p5-BerkeleyDB
>Fix:
Either fix bsd.port.mk to correctly detect the installed library or fix /usr/bin/file to correctly dereference the symlink.
